logo

Output 245e343faeed6dc5f7a25cc2b239af64d49ae7e401e0b75652d373688fc3c28b:0

value
99950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d209d447a16bacdbbeaf05f2feff0ea2c235d4 OP_EQUAL
address
38bvDevJLkjGPK4znCqE8LGKnkN3d1cxVv
transaction
245e343faeed6dc5f7a25cc2b239af64d49ae7e401e0b75652d373688fc3c28b